Mint-Coriander Chutney

A vivid green paste of mint, coriander, and green chillies, blended creamy with lime and yogurt.

Instructions

  1. Wash the coriander including its tender stems and only the mint leaves, then shake very dry — wet herbs will water down the chutney.
  2. Slit the green chillies lengthwise and deseed for mild heat, peel the ginger, and roughly chop both.
  3. Toast the cumin in a dry pan over medium heat for 1 minute until fragrant, then crush coarsely in a mortar.
  4. Finely blend the herbs, chillies, ginger, cumin, sugar, salt, and 2 tbsp of ice-cold water — cold water keeps the green vivid.
  5. Stir in the yogurt and lime juice and adjust the seasoning; the chutney should drop thickly off a spoon, not pour.
  6. Chill for at least 30 minutes and serve with paneer tikka, samosas, or chaat — it keeps for 3 days in a sealed jar.
